Output 73d44e38204291b39f0e93efbc8ca510d3c12b50ae3713876664c85a9c1ac2ba:3

value
71019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851f608a0810062da7b84ac9a8c3d45f3da185f1 OP_EQUAL
address
3DpuPBCsGMjgrRmF68aWDSSCtXnTfAscWn
transaction
73d44e38204291b39f0e93efbc8ca510d3c12b50ae3713876664c85a9c1ac2ba
spent
true